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Market for Fresh Fruits and Vegetables in Peoria In order to have a basis for dealing with some of the problems which the changing conditions just outlined have created, a survey was made of the Peoria, Illinois, fresh fruit and vegetable market. Since the problems facing all vegetable growers around Illinois cities are of the same general nature, it seemed advisable to concentrate upon one market and to make a detailed study of the marketing problems within that one area. Peoria was chosen because it represents one of the larger industrial centers of the state outside of Chicago. The data were collected chiefly in 1935 by representatives of the Agricultural Experiment Station. A few additional facts were obtained for 1936. Interviews were held with a large number of consumers in different districts of the city; the origin and the disposal of different varieties of produce entering the market were studied; detailed infor mation was obtained from a considerable number of retail stores of different types in the city; Operations on the local public market were checked carefully; surveys were made of the vegetables used by a typical group of eating places in the city and of the operations of various wholesale produce dealers in the area.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Marketing Western Fruits and Vegetables, Long-Term Outlook Potatoes.-potatoes are not included in tables 1 and 2, or inthe totals shown in figures 1 and 2. About million tons of potatoes were sold for fresh use and 3 million tons for processing in 1960. Thus, potatoes averaged about 40 percent of the fresh and 43 percent of the processed vegetable tonnage in the United States in 1959 and 1960. Average u.s. Production of potatoes remained at around million tons from 1950 to 1960. Production in the 11 western States, however, increased 26 percent, or to million tons. The large st increases in production were in Idaho, Washington, and Oregon; part of the increase probably can be attributed to the increase in pro ces sing of potatoes in Idaho and Washington. The utilization of potatoes in the United States has changed rather sharply since 1940. About 25 percent of the potatoes used for food were processed in 1960 compared With less than 2 percent in 1940. Per capita consumption of processed potatoes has increased while fresh has declined.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Bibliography on the Economics of Fruit and Vegetable Production and Marketing, 1965-76 This bibliography lists research reports published between January 1, 1965, and June 30, 1976, on the economics of the production and marketing of fruits and vegetables. It includes references on costs, prices, grades, competition, market structure, projections, shipments, processing, and miscellaneous activities. The references are listed alphabetically by author, under 11 major headings. An author index with page number references comprises the last section of the compilation.
